The lcm of 12 and 16 is 48.
Step-by-step explanation:
Given: The numbers are 12 and 16.
We have to find the lcm of the above numbers.
- As we know that lcm is the smallest common multiple of two or more numbers.
We are solving in the following way:
We have,
The numbers are 12 and 16.
First, we will find all prime factors for each number.
Prime Factorization of 12 is:
Prime Factorization of 16 is:
For each prime factor, we will find where it occurs most often as a factor and write it that many times in a new list.
The new superset list is:
2, 2, 2, 2, 3
Multiplying these factors together to find the LCM:
Therefore,
LCM(12, 16) = 48
